Output e99f13113581c3fb57435787089492c37cd466ea853ab884f84af0fd3a8e9491:7

value
2320000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6daa3568703a139731c04bf66ef2d5e1ea252bd3 OP_EQUAL
address
MHu1neCufqPzL3GKvGN6WArgcsKTqGdQJP
transaction
e99f13113581c3fb57435787089492c37cd466ea853ab884f84af0fd3a8e9491
spent
true